Developer selected for Lord's scheme
Marylebone Cricket Club (MCC) is to begin exclusive discussions with property company Almacantar over a planned 300,000 sq ft (27,870sq m) residential scheme at the Nursery End of Lord's cricket ground, along Wellington Road.
Keith Bradshaw, secretary and chief exective of MCC said: "We are delighted to have selected Almacantar. We have been impressed with the quality of their submission, which demonstrates a high degree of inventive thinking; something entirely appropriate for such an iconic venue as Lord's. "We will now work with them through the exclusivity period to shape the emerging proposals so that we can refine the financial model before presenting back to committees."
The MCC's Herzog & de Meuron-designed 'Vision for Lord's' masterplan, would see Almacantar buying the leasehold of a 3.5 acre (1.42ha) residential plot from the MCC for around £100m and the proceeds being used to update the cricket ground. This would involve increasing its capacity by 7,500 seats to 36,900, creating an underground cricket academy, and building a cricketing museum.
Almacantar was selected from a three-company shortlist, the others being Capital & Counties and Native Land.
